A Miyagi Märzen arrives on tap

Beer pub taki in Sakuragaoka, Shibuya, has announced the tapping of Fest Lager (Märzen) from Ishinomaki Hop Works.

Fest Lager is a lager style traditionally associated with Germany’s Oktoberfest. This version uses hops grown in the Tohoku region, bringing a refreshing aroma reminiscent of open grassland. Its malt profile adds gentle sweetness and a toasted, bread-like character, while the beer’s appearance is described as a deep reddish brown.

The combination of crisp hop lift and rounded malt flavor makes this an approachable lager for drinking with food or enjoying at a relaxed pace. Its clean lager character should appeal to drinkers looking for refreshment, while the darker color and toasty malt notes offer a little more depth than a typical pale lager.
